Job Overview

BWX Technologies, Inc. is a leading nuclear power generation equipment manufacturer with over 60 years of expertise. Our team is seeking a skilled Welding / Manufacturing Engineering Supervisor to lead our Cambridge, ON operation.

This role involves overseeing a team of welding engineers and technical specialists. Key responsibilities include preparing and maintaining shop documentation, resolving non-conforming conditions, and supporting facility maintenance. The successful candidate will have experience in heavy manufacturing, the nuclear industry, and ASME Boiler and Pressure Vessel Code specifically.

The ideal candidate will possess strong anal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ills, as well as excellent interpersonal and communication skills. A bachelor's degree in welding engineering, mechanical engineering, or a related field is required, along with a P.Eng. in a relevant engineering field. Higher-level degrees are considered an asset. At least 15 years of experience in a fast-paced heavy manufacturing environment is also required.

We offer a competitive salary range of $107,000 to $156,000 per year, depending on local market factors and individual qualifications. In addition to a base salary, the selected candidate may also receive an annual cash incentive and a full range of medical, retirement, and other benefits.
